TITLE 16 OCCUPATIONAL AND PROFESSIONAL LICENSING
CHAPTER 7 MASSAGE THERAPISTS
PART 16 PARENTAL RESPONSIBILITY ACT COMPLIANCE
16.7.16.1 ISSUING AGENCY: Regulation and Licensing Department, Massage Therapy Board, P.O. Box 25101, Santa Fe, New Mexico 87504, (505) 476-7090.
[16.7.16.1 NMAC – N, 06-28-01]
16.7.16.2 SCOPE: This Part applies to all licensees/registrants and applicants for licensure/registration under the New Mexico Massage Therapy Practice Act.
[16.7.16.2 NMAC – N, 06-28-01]
16.7.16.3 STATUTORY AUTHORITY: This Part is adopted pursuant to the Parental Responsibility Act Section 40-5A-1 et seq., NMSA 1978 (Ch. 25, Laws of 1995), the New Mexico Massage Therapy Practice Act, Section 61-12C-1 et seq., NMSA 1978 and the Uniform Licensing Act, Section 61-1-1 et seq., NMSA 1978.
[16.7.16.3 NMAC – N, 06-28-01]
16.7.16.4 DURATION: Permanent.
[16.7.16.4 NMAC – N, 06-28-01]
16.7.16.5 EFFECTIVE DATE: June 28, 2001, unless a different date is cited at the end of a section.
[16.7.16.5 NMAC – N, 06-28-01]
16.7.16.6 OBJECTIVE: This Part is established to facilitate the operation of the Parental Responsibility Act as it pertains to licensees/registrants and applicants for licensure/registration, by delegating authority to issue Notices of Contemplated Action and to refer such cases for administrative prosecution to the Board Administrator.

16.7.16.8 DELEGATION OF AUTHORITY: The
authority of the Massage Therapy Board to issue a Notice of Contemplated Action
against any licensee/registrant or applicant for licensure/registration whose
name appears on the certified list issued by the New Mexico Department of Human
Services, as provided in NMSA 1978, 40-5A-1, et seq., and as provided further
in Part 1, 16 NMAC 1, of the New Mexico Administrative Code, which is
incorporated herein by reference, and to refer cases in which Notices of
Contemplated Action have been issued for administrative prosecution, is
delegated to the Administrator of the New Mexico Massage Therapy Board. Part 16, 16 NMAC 7 shall not be construed to
deprive the Board of its authority and power to issue a Notice of Contemplated
Action for any apparent violation of the Parental Responsibility Act, and to
refer any such case for administrative prosecution.
